Common Mistakes Businesses Make When Pursuing AI Development
Underestimating Manufacturing Data Complexity
Industrial AI projects consistently encounter sensor data quality problems, communication protocol inconsistencies, and operational data gap patterns that generic data engineering approaches handle poorly. Manufacturing data infrastructure assessment requires domain knowledge of operational technology environments that software-only development firms do not possess.
Selecting Financial Services AI Vendors Without Regulatory Validation
Ohio's financial services and insurance markets attract technology vendors claiming compliance expertise without genuine regulatory framework experience. Verifying actual OCC, FINRA, or state insurance regulatory competence requires direct assessment of regulatory submission experience not vendor self-certification.
Treating Clinical AI as Standard Software Development
Healthcare AI projects at Ohio's major medical institutions carry FDA regulatory classification requirements, clinical validation standards, and patient safety obligations that standard enterprise software development cannot satisfy. Regulatory competence verification is non-negotiable before engaging development partners for clinical applications.
Assuming Midwest Markets Require Less Technical Rigor
Ohio's manufacturing, financial services, and healthcare clients operate in consequence environments where AI system failures carry regulatory, financial, and patient safety implications. Applying lower technical standards to Ohio engagements because the market is perceived as less sophisticated than coastal alternatives is a mistake that surfaces expensively during delivery.
Neglecting Change Management for Industrial Deployments
Manufacturing and industrial AI implementations affect floor operators, maintenance technicians, process engineers, and supply chain managers simultaneously. Implementation planning that does not account for operational workflow redesign and user adoption consistently produces technically capable systems that deliver disappointing operational outcomes.

How Top AI Development Companies in Ohio Work
Discovery with Industry Context Mapping
Ohio firms with genuine manufacturing, financial, and clinical experience begin discovery by mapping operational environments specifically factory floor sensor networks, regulatory oversight frameworks, clinical data classification requirements, and supply chain integration constraints that shape every architecture decision downstream.
Industrial and Clinical Data Assessment
Client data is evaluated with domain-specific knowledge of operational technology data formats, financial transaction record structures, clinical data governance requirements, and agricultural sensor data characteristics. Manufacturing and clinical data assessments require operational domain understanding that generic data engineering cannot provide.
Architecture Design for Operational Requirements
System architecture is designed against reliability requirements, regulatory compliance frameworks, integration constraints, and operational continuity standards simultaneously. Manufacturing applications require architecture decisions that account for factory floor deployment environments power, connectivity, and maintenance window constraints that office-environment enterprise AI never encounters.
Iterative Development with Industry-Specific Benchmarking
Development is evaluated against operationally relevant benchmarks manufacturing AI against defect detection rates and false alarm costs, insurance AI against underwriting accuracy and audit documentation completeness, clinical AI against diagnostic performance and regulatory submission standards.
Regulatory and Operational Validation
Systems undergo validation appropriate to their regulatory classification and operational environment before deployment. FDA-regulated clinical AI, OCC-overseen financial systems, and factory floor safety systems each require validation documentation that Ohio firms with genuine domain experience build into standard delivery practice.
Staged Deployment with Operational Continuity
Production deployment proceeds through staged rollouts that protect operational continuity manufacturing systems validated in parallel with existing processes before full cutover, financial systems deployed through controlled user population expansion before full production release.
Continuous Monitoring with Operational Protocols
Post-launch monitoring tracks performance against operational benchmarks with drift detection thresholds calibrated to consequence levels of each application environment. Retraining schedules, performance reporting, and optimization reviews are defined before deployment and executed as ongoing operational responsibilities.
